Protect against Obstructions


Among the most evident factors for cleaning your shower room drains pipes every month is to stop clogs. A lot much more goes down the drain than you would think-- skin flakes, eyelashes, dirt, and hair. Every one of these particles build up and also at some point trigger clogs. Even a small blockage can make your sink or shower practically unusable. When you clean your drains frequently, you will certainly not end up with deep obstructions that require strong chemicals and also expert devices. Recognize Underlying Issues


When you clean your drain once a month, you can recognize underlying problems prior to they become severe problems. For example, if you discover debris coming out of your bathroom drains pipes with a snake cleaner, they could be corroding. Any kind of atypical items coming out of a drainpipe needs to increase problems. If it is not just the typical hair and also substance, you ought to get in touch with a plumber to see if your restroom drains pipes requirement to be fixed.

HOW OFTEN SHOULD DRAINS BE CLEANED?


You rinse off your dishes after a meal and notice that water pools in the kitchen sink as you load the dishwasher. You brush your teeth and the bathroom sink is slow to drain. You take a shower and dirty water pools at your feet – all of these are signs that your home has clogged drains!



A lot of people don’t think about their drains until there’s a problem, that’s the main reason why they put maintenance on the backburner. If they’re smart, they’ll get the clogged fixed and clean their drains and they’ll have them re-cleaned as a preventative measure in a couple of years.



Hate getting that unexpected clog the night you’re hosting a dinner to your 10 closest friends? Afraid your kitchen sink will get clogged on Thanksgiving? Afraid your shower will clog when your mother-in-law visits for a week? Getting your drains cleaned regularly is the only way to prevent surprise clogs that always seem to occur at the worst times.


Not everyone is at the same risk for a clogged drain; there are definite factors that increase the risk. For example, if you live in an old home with original plumbing, chances are, your pipes have taken a beating. If you're a landlord and you rent out your second home, your renters may be pouring the grease down your kitchen sink because “it’s just a rental.”



If you cook at home and constantly using your garbage disposal instead of throwing food waste in the trash, ground-up food from the disposal could be depositing large amounts of sludge and debris into the pipes, which can be slowly restricting water flow until a clog becomes inevitable. If you’re not being cautious and you’re grinding up eggshells, coffee grounds, rice, pasta, potato peels, carrots, and celery, a clog can surprise you at any moment.



The two major reasons for clogs are your habits and behaviors! For example, you’re at a higher risk for clogged drains if you don’t have a dishwasher. If your drains are clogging every month, it’s wise to get them cleaned right away. As for maintenance, we recommend cleaning them every two years, but we may suggest more frequent cleanings if you have a large household and use the sinks a lot.
